The Dormancy Protocol: Your Plant Isn’t Dead

This is the #1 Alocasia knowledge gap. Understanding it prevents 70% of premature plant disposal.

What Dormancy Looks Like

  • Yellowing leaves, starting from oldest
  • Rapid leaf drop over 1–2 weeks
  • Stems collapsing
  • Complete defoliation
  • Bare pot with soil

It looks dead. It’s not.

Why Alocasias Go Dormant

Dormancy is a survival adaptation. The plant senses:

  • Cold temperatures (below 60°F consistently)
  • Dry conditions (low humidity or drought)
  • Low light (winter light reduction)
  • Seasonal change (natural in native habitats)

Rather than struggle in suboptimal conditions, Alocasia sheds expensive-to-maintain leaves and retreats to the underground corm, living off stored energy until conditions improve.

The Dormancy Response Protocol

When you see dormancy beginning:

  1. Don’t panic. This is normal and reversible.
  2. Stop watering. The corm doesn’t need water without leaves. Watering dormant corms causes rot.
  3. Maintain temperature. Keep above 60°F if possible.
  4. Wait. This is the hard part. Wait 8–12 weeks.
  5. Watch for the signal. When days lengthen (late winter/early spring) or when you improve conditions, new growth emerges from the corm center.
  6. Resume care gradually. Once you see new growth tip emerging, resume light watering. Increase as leaves develop.

The “Dead” Alocasia Test

Before throwing out a leafless Alocasia:

  1. Gently unpot or dig into soil around where stem was
  2. Look for the corm—tan to brown, firm, potato-like structure
  3. Firm corm = alive. Even if shriveled somewhat, firmness indicates viable corm.
  4. Mushy corm = actually dead. Root rot won.
  5. If firm, repot in dry-ish mix and wait. Most “dead” Alocasias are alive.

Preventing Unwanted Dormancy

While dormancy is natural and reversible, you can prevent it with consistent care:

  • Maintain humidity above 50% year-round (most important)
  • Keep temperatures above 65°F
  • Provide consistent bright indirect light
  • Water before soil becomes bone dry

Some dormancy in winter is natural even with good care—don’t stress if it happens.

Humidity: The Make-or-Break Factor

Alocasias have thin leaves that lose moisture rapidly. They come from humid Southeast Asian forests. Low humidity is their #1 killer in homes.

Humidity Requirements

  • Below 40%: Leaves develop crispy brown edges within days; long-term decline
  • 40–50%: Marginal; some browning likely, plant survives but doesn’t thrive
  • 50–60%: Acceptable; occasional browning on new leaves
  • 60–80%: Ideal; lush growth, minimal browning
  • Above 80%: Excellent but watch for fungal issues if air circulation is poor

Solutions for Dry Homes

Option 1: Humidifier (Best)

  • Run near plant(s) daily
  • Target 50–60% within 3-foot radius
  • Cool mist ultrasonic preferred

Option 2: Humidity Tray

  • Fill tray with pebbles and water
  • Pot sits on pebbles above water line
  • Evaporation creates microclimate
  • Increases humidity 10–15% in immediate area

Option 3: Grouping

  • Cluster Alocasia with other humidity-loving plants
  • Collective transpiration raises local humidity
  • Place grouping away from heating vents

Option 4: Misting (Least Effective)

  • Provides 15–30 minutes of elevated humidity
  • Must repeat 2–3x daily for meaningful effect
  • Useful as supplement, not solution

Signs of Low Humidity Stress

  • Crispy brown leaf edges (especially on new growth)
  • Leaves feel papery or brittle
  • New leaves emerge smaller than previous
  • Leaf drop despite proper watering
  • Spider mite infestations (they love dry air + Alocasia)

Watering: The Narrow Window

Alocasias need soil that’s consistently moist but never soggy. This narrow window is why they’re tricky.

The Watering Test

Finger test: Stick finger 2 inches into soil.

  • Feels dry: Water thoroughly until water drains from bottom
  • Feels slightly moist: Wait 1–2 days, test again
  • Feels wet: Don’t water; check drainage and soil mix

Weight test: Lift the pot.

  • Light: Needs water
  • Heavy: Has adequate moisture
  • Practice teaches you the difference

Seasonal Adjustments

Spring/Summer (Growing Season):

  • Water every 5–7 days typically
  • Check twice weekly in high heat
  • Never let fully dry

Fall/Winter (Dormant/Slow Growth):

  • Water every 7–10 days
  • Allow surface to dry between waterings
  • Reduce to maintenance levels

During Dormancy:

  • Stop watering completely
  • Wait for new growth signal
  • Then resume gradually

The Root Rot Risk

Overwatering Alocasia causes root rot faster than underwatering causes damage. Signs of overwatering:

  • Yellowing from base up
  • Mushy stem at soil line
  • Foul smell from soil
  • Fungus gnats
  • Leaves droop despite wet soil

If overwatered: Unpot, remove rotted roots, repot in fresh dry mix, reduce watering frequency.

Soil: The Critical Balance

Alocasia soil must hold moisture but drain fast. Standard potting mix is too dense. Cactus mix is too fast-draining.

The Perfect Alocasia Mix

40% coco coir or peat moss (moisture retention)
30% perlite (drainage, aeration)
20% orchid bark (structure, root health)
10% worm castings (nutrition)

Texture goal: Like a wrung-out sponge—moist but not soggy, airy but not dusty.

Why each component:

  • Coco coir/peat: Holds moisture without becoming waterlogged like peat can
  • Perlite: Creates air pockets; prevents compaction
  • Orchid bark: Mimics natural forest floor; roots attach and thrive
  • Worm castings: Gentle, organic nutrition

Signs Your Soil Is Wrong

Too dense (stays wet 7+ days):

  • Root rot symptoms
  • Fungus gnats
  • Soil smells earthy/musty

Too fast-draining (dries in 2–3 days):

  • Leaves wilt quickly
  • Need to water every 3–4 days
  • Slow growth despite adequate light

Light and Temperature

Light Requirements

  • Bright indirect (2,000–5,000 lux): Ideal. East or filtered south windows.
  • Medium indirect (1,000–2,000 lux): Acceptable. Growth slower but plant survives.
  • Low light (under 1,000 lux): Risky. Encourages dormancy, weak growth.

Window placement:

  • East: Perfect—morning sun, bright indirect afternoon
  • South: Good 4–6 feet back or with sheer curtain
  • West: Acceptable with afternoon protection
  • North: Too dim; supplement with grow lights

Temperature Needs

  • Ideal: 65–80°F
  • Acceptable: 60–85°F
  • Danger zone: Below 55°F or above 90°F

Critical: Protect from cold drafts. Air conditioning vents, drafty winter windows, and exterior doors in winter trigger dormancy or damage.

Propagation: Corm Division

Alocasia propagate best by dividing corms (the underground storage structures).

When to Divide

  • During repotting (spring ideal)
  • When plant has clearly multiple growth points
  • When you see baby corms (cormlets) around the main corm

How to Divide

  1. Unpot gently. Alocasia roots are brittle.
  2. Locate corms. Look for potato-like structures—main corm and smaller baby corms.
  3. Separate. Gently twist or cut baby corms from mother.
  4. Plant cormlets. Plant in small pots (3–4 inch) with moist mix.
  5. Create humidity dome. Cover with plastic bag or place in propagation box.
  6. Maintain warmth. 70–80°F speeds sprouting.
  7. Wait. 4–8 weeks for sprouting.

Corm Size Matters

  • Grape-sized or larger: 85% sprout success
  • Peanut-sized: 60% sprout success
  • Pea-sized or smaller: Often lack energy to sprout

Common Problems and Solutions

ProblemCauseSolution
Crispy brown edgesLow humidityIncrease to 50%+ immediately
Yellowing leaves (all)OverwateringCheck roots, repot if needed, water less
Drooping leavesUnderwatering OR overwateringCheck soil; water if dry, dry out if wet
Spider mitesLow humidityIncrease humidity, treat with insecticidal soap
No new growthDormant or insufficient lightCheck for corm viability; increase light
Small new leavesInsufficient light or nutrientsIncrease light; fertilize monthly
Leaves pale/bleachedToo much direct sunFilter light or move
Fungus gnatsOverwatering/wet soilLet soil surface dry, use sticky traps
